272 Transfer case

I hope everyone is having a great memorial day weekend. Myself I am trying to find a growling noise. I have a 2008 shortbed 4x4 with about 380,000 miles on it. I have a vibration and growling noise. I took out the front drive shaft and had the rear drive shaft rebuilt with a new tube and u-joints. I replaced the seal in the transfer case when I put in the new rear driveshaft. I have not put in the front shaft and still have a small vibration. The rear seal on the transfer case is leaking like a mother. I put about 3000 miles on it and I am covered in oil under the truck. I have a lot of play in the yoke of the drive shaft. I am thinking the bearings are out in the transfer case. I think I am going to pull the transfer case tomorrow and break it apart. I guess my question is where do I find replacement bearings or any other parts that may be necessary other than the dealer? I am in a small town in East Texas with minimal repair shops around here. I will have to go to Houston or Dallas. Has anyone rebuilt the transfer case? Does it have a bushing in the tail shaft? Can it be replaced? The vibration has been there a while and I am thinking it has cause the bearings to go out or beat the bushing out of the tail shaft. I have read that it could be a bent axel shaft or bearings in the rear end. How do I check the bearings in the rear end for wear? What is the specs for the axel? I have a dial indicator so I figured I could pull the axels and put them on some blocks and rotate them with the dial indicator. It is due for an oil change so now is a good time to check the bearings and axels. Thanks for any input or suggestions.

Could be the rear bushing, usually the bushing will spin in the housing. It usually will take out the new seal in short time, the housing will need to be replaced if that happens.
